该理论花了许多年才获得广泛的认可。

It took a good many years for the theory to gain widespread acceptance.

点击显示答案

It took a good many years for the theory to gain widespread acceptance.

good 在这里不是表示"好"的意思,而是用来加强语气,表示"相当多"或"相当长"的意思。 many 表示"许多"。 good many 是一个固定搭配,表示"相当多"或"相当数量"的意思,强调数量之多。

在 App 中完整学习这张卡片

在 App 中学习